Court in Azerbaijan postpones consideration of appeal lodged by "Nida" activists

Since the advocates have filed an appeal against the decision of the preliminary session of the Baku Court of Appeal (CoA), the consideration of another appeal complaint, lodged by activists of the "Nida" movement, has been indefinitely postponed.

The "Caucasian Knot" has reported that on June 27 the Baku CoA held a preliminary session on the complaint of eight "Nida" activists, convicted on charges of organizing mass disturbances. One of them, Bakhtiyar Guliev, petitioned to renounce his appeal; and his petition was granted. Then, the consideration of activists' appeal on the merits was scheduled for July 18.

At today's session, the lawyer Elton Guliev has presented, on behalf of all the advocates of all the defendants, a cassation complaint against the decision of the preliminary session of the Baku CoA. In this regard, the judicial hearing was postponed.

The consideration of the appeal on the merits may last for four or six weeks, said Asabali Mustafaev, the advocate of the "Nida" activist Rashad Gasanov.

Earlier, the verdict to "Nida" activists was sharply criticized by Azerbaijani and international human rights organizations, as well as the US Embassy in Azerbaijan. The Amnesty International has announced the convicted activists as "prisoners of conscience".
